码迷,mamicode.com
首页 > 编程语言 > 日排行
C语言反转字符串
1.使用string.h中的strrev函数 2.使用algorithm中的reverse函数 3.自己编写 或者 C语言中所谓的字符串不过是字符数组,后跟一个0x00字符标识结尾,所以反转起来很容易,只要一个循环依次将第一个字符和最后一个字符交换,第二个字符和倒数第二个字符交换……如果最中间有两个 ...
分类:编程语言   时间:2017-06-18 23:35:25    阅读次数:215
Java 接口
接口的方法默认死public,接口的属性默认为public static final。 为什么要接口,而不是使用抽象类。一个对象只能继承一个类,却可以实现多个接口。 clone: Object的浅拷贝 Object类的默认拷贝机制是浅拷贝:对于拷贝对象的属性:基本类型属性,拷贝值,对象属性,拷贝引用... ...
分类:编程语言   时间:2017-06-18 23:35:43    阅读次数:204
JAVAWEB开发之JSP、EL、及会话技术(Cookie和Session)的使用详解
Servlet的缺点 开发人员要十分熟悉JAVA 不利于页面调试和维护(修改,重新编译) 很难利用网页设计工具进行页面设计(HTML内容导入到servlet中,用PrintWriter的对象进行输出) JSP简介 JSP(Java Server Pages) 与Java Servlet一样,是在服务 ...
分类:编程语言   时间:2017-06-18 23:37:18    阅读次数:351
14.Java中的Future模式
jdk1.7.0_79 本文实际上是对上文《13.ThreadPoolExecutor线程池之submit方法》的一个延续或者一个补充。在上文中提到的submit方法里出现了FutureTask,这不得不停止脚步将方向转向Java的Future模式。 Future是并发编程中的一种设计模式,对于多线 ...
分类:编程语言   时间:2017-06-18 23:37:52    阅读次数:247
JavaScript对象(window)
DOM:文档对象模型文档:标签文档、网页 对象:文档中每个元素对象 模型:抽象化的东西 操作页面里边的所有内容,把每个内容看做对象 事件:预先设定好的程序,当满足没某个特定的条件的时候触发。 window对象:浏览器外层的(地址、前进、后退等)窗体对象。 document对象:网页的内容 opene ...
分类:编程语言   时间:2017-06-18 23:38:09    阅读次数:202
Python爬虫音频数据
这次数据量在70万左右。音频数据包括音频下载地址,频道信息,简介等等,非常多。 ...
分类:编程语言   时间:2017-06-18 23:38:48    阅读次数:247
JAVAWEB开发之HttpServletResponse和HttpServletRequest详解(下)(各种乱码、验证码、重定向和转发)
HttpServletRequest获取请求头信息 (1)获取客户机请求头 String getHeader(String name) Enumeration<String> getHeaders(String name) Enumeration<String> getHeaderNames() ( ...
分类:编程语言   时间:2017-06-18 23:40:05    阅读次数:458
常见的算法
/* 快速排序 * 升序排列 */ - (void)quickSortArray: (NSArray *)array withLeftIndex: (NSInteger)leftIndex andRightIndex: (NSInteger)rightIndex { NSMutableArray * ...
分类:编程语言   时间:2017-06-18 23:42:15    阅读次数:205
学习Javascript闭包(Closure)
闭包(closure)是Javascript语言的一个难点,也是它的特色,很多高级应用都要依靠闭包实现。 下面就是我的学习笔记,对于Javascript初学者应该是很有用的。 一、变量的作用域 要理解闭包,首先必须理解Javascript特殊的变量作用域。 变量的作用域无非就是两种:全局变量和局部变 ...
分类:编程语言   时间:2017-06-18 23:42:29    阅读次数:388
习题2-3 倒三角形-----《竞赛算法入门指导》
输入正整数n≤20,输出一个n层的倒三角形。例如,n=5时输出如下:######### ####### ##### ### # ...
分类:编程语言   时间:2017-06-18 23:43:41    阅读次数:389
Centos 安装 Python 3.6.1
1、下载Python 3.6.1 2、./configure 3、make&makeinstall 4、创建虚拟环境 5、激活虚拟环境 6、FAQ 01、zipimport.zipimporterror can't decompress data zlib not available linux 安 ...
分类:编程语言   时间:2017-06-18 23:44:29    阅读次数:388
多线程的一些题,无聊的时候来做一做
1.C 和 Java 都是多线程语言。( ) 2.如果线程死亡,它便不能运行。( ) 3.在 Java 中,高优先级的可运行线程会抢占低优先级线程。( ) 4.程序开发者必须创建一个线程去管理内存的分配。( ) 5.一个线程在调用它的 start 方法,之前,该线程将一直处于出生期。( ) 6.当调 ...
分类:编程语言   时间:2017-06-19 00:27:08    阅读次数:610
轻松Angularjs实现表格按指定列排序
angular表格点击序号进行升序,再次点击进行降序排序,在输入框输入信息,出现相对应数据的那一行。 html: js: 此方法还需引用json文件: 我是用过滤器 orderBy:'id':a+b+c来控制排序是升序还是降序,在点击时通过判断他们的来实现我们想要的效果。 你们还有什么简单方法么,拿 ...
分类:编程语言   时间:2017-06-19 00:29:01    阅读次数:607
Java基础——关于接口和抽象类的几道练习题
呃,一定要理解之后自己敲!!!这几道题,使我进一步了解了接口和抽象类。 1.设计一个商品类 字段: 商品名称,重量,价格,配件数量,配件制造厂商(是数组,因为可能有多个制造厂商) 要求: 有构造函数 重写 toString 方法 重写 equals方法,进行两件商品的比较 2.设计一个抽象类,并演示 ...
分类:编程语言   时间:2017-06-19 00:29:09    阅读次数:231
排序算法
冒泡排序 用二重循环实现冒泡排序 速记口诀: N个数字类排队 两两相比小靠前 外层循环N-1 内层循环N-1-i 共比较次数: n(n-1)/2 直接插入排序 ...
分类:编程语言   时间:2017-06-19 00:29:18    阅读次数:172
python--有参装饰器、迭代器
import timeimport randomfrom functools import wrapsdef timmer(func): @wraps(func) def wrapper(): # wrapper.__doc__=func.__doc__ start_time = time.time ...
分类:编程语言   时间:2017-06-19 00:30:11    阅读次数:289
在PythonAnyWhere上部署Django项目
http://www.jianshu.com/p/91047e3a4ee9 将项目放到git上,然后将pathonanywhere上的ssh传到git上,没有的话先创建,然后从git上把项目拷贝到pathonanywhere的根目录下/home/xqnq2007下 1 创建虚拟环境, 配置Virtu ...
分类:编程语言   时间:2017-06-19 00:30:20    阅读次数:162
java 异常日志断言调试
异常 java的异常层次结构 Error类层次结构描述了Java运行时系统的内部错误和资源耗尽错误.引用程序不应该抛出这种类型的对象.如果出现了这样的内部错误,除了通告给用户,并尽力使程序安全地终止之外,再也无能为力了. 在设计Java程序时,需要关注Exception层次结构.这个层次结构又分解为... ...
分类:编程语言   时间:2017-06-19 00:30:30    阅读次数:199
Java基础(一)异常处理关键字:try catch finally throw throws
嗨咯,大家晚上好,我的博客首篇开始了 ,我们一起加油吧! 都说java 语言是非常健壮性 如:垃圾回收机制、内存模型、异常处理,强类型转换、跨平台,等等,使得Java语言的受到青睐。今天我们先来聊聊java的异常处理机制try catch finally throw throws,平时我们貌似小瞧了 ...
分类:编程语言   时间:2017-06-19 00:31:05    阅读次数:230
JAVAEE——struts2_04:自定义拦截器、struts2标签、登陆功能和校验登陆拦截器的实现
一、自定义拦截器 1.架构 2.拦截器创建 3.拦截器api 4.拦截器配置 二、struts2标签 1.标签体系 2.struts2标签结构 3.控制标签 准备Action然后再到jsp练习struts2标签 开始练习控制标签: 4.数据标签 5.表单标签 6.非表单标签 在action中添加错误 ...
分类:编程语言   时间:2017-06-19 00:32:03    阅读次数:283
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!